Blue Bell Creameries product recalled over Listeria risk

Recall date
March 13, 2015
Source
U.S. Food & Drug Administration (FDA) — enforcement report
Official notice title
Blue Bell Creameries, L.P. recalls Blue Bell SOUR POPS GREEN APPLE Artificially Flavored Frozen Juice Snack Bars High in Vitamin C 6 - 2.5 FL OZ (73 mL) B…
Recall number
F-2453-2015
FDA classification
Class I
Brand / firm
Blue Bell Creameries, L.P.
Sold / distributed
FL, GA, SC, NC, VA, OH, KY, TN, AL, MS, IN, IL, MT, AR, LA, TX, Ok, KS, NM, CO, WY, AZ, NV and Bermuda, Belize, Saudia Arabia, Yemen, Oman, UAE, Qatar, Egypt, Jordan, Kuwait, Dominican Republic, Panama, Turks and Caicos, Haiti, Trinadad and Tobago, Puerto Rico, Chile, Peru, China, Mexico, Philippin…

Why it was recalled

Five patients who were treated in a single hospital in Kansas were infected with one of four rare strains of Listeria monocytogenes.

Class I is the FDA’s most serious recall level: there is a reasonable probability that using this product will cause serious harm or death.

What was recalled

Blue Bell SOUR POPS GREEN APPLE Artificially Flavored Frozen Juice Snack Bars High in Vitamin C 6 - 2.5 FL OZ (73 mL) BARS 15 FL 0Z (443 mL) 70 Calories Each
